The Indian coast guard is a multi-mission organization, it has task capability for both surface and air operations. This organization is headed by the Director-General Indian Coast Guard and command and superintendence from the coast guard headquarters located at New Delhi. Indian Coast Guard Selection process:
Stage -I
(a) Shortlisting of Applications. Short listing criteria will be based on higher percentage of marks in the qualifying examination and the qualifying cut off for a particular centre may be increased more than 55% if more applications with higher % are received.
(b) Preliminary Selection. Shortlisted candidates will be called for Preliminary Selection at given date and time which will consist of Mental Ability Test/ Cognitive Aptitude Test and Picture Perception & Discussion Test (PP & DT). The aptitude test will be in English only and will be objective type.
Stage –II.
Final Selection:
The candidates who qualify Preliminary Selection will be called for Final Selection. The date and venue for Final Selection Board (FSB) will be uploaded on Indian Coast Guard website www.joinindiancoastguard.gov.in. The Final Selection will consist of Psychological Test, Group Task and Interview (Personality test). All documents/ certificates verified during PSB are also required to be produced in originals during FSB.

Indian Coast Guard Selection process for Navik:
Selection will be based on the written examination, physical fitness test followed by the medical examination.
Written Exam Scheme:
The written examination will be of objective type, which will generally cover subjects such as Maths, Physics, Basic Chemistry, Knowledge of English up to 12th standard, General Knowledge, Current Affairs, Quantitative Aptitude and Reasoning etc.
Physical Fitness Test (PFT):
PFT will be conducted for all those who qualify the written tests.
The PFT will consist of:-
- 1.6 Km run to be completed in 7 minutes.
- 20 Squat ups (Uthak Baithak)
- 10 Push up. Candidates undergoing PFT will do so at their own risk.
